Date: Wed, 30 Sep 2020 10:35:32 -0700 From: Peter Oskolkov <posk@...gle.com> To: Ingo Molnar <mingo@...hat.com>, Peter Zijlstra <peterz@...radead.org>, Vincent Guittot <vincent.guittot@...aro.org>, Dietmar Eggemann <dietmar.eggemann@....com>, linux-kernel@...r.kernel.org Cc: Peter Oskolkov <posk@...k.io>, Peter Oskolkov <posk@...gle.com> Subject: [PATCH] sched/fair: tweak pick_next_entity Currently, pick_next_entity(...) has the following structure (simplified): [...] if (last_buddy_ok()) result = last_buddy; if (next_buddy_ok()) result = next_buddy; [...] The intended behavior is to prefer next buddy over last buddy; the current code somewhat obfuscates this, and also wastes cycles checking the last buddy when eventually the next buddy is picked up. So this patch refactors two 'ifs' above into [...] if (next_buddy_ok()) result = next_buddy; else if (last_buddy_ok()) result = last_buddy; [...] Signed-off-by: Peter Oskolkov <posk@...gle.com> --- kernel/sched/fair.c | 20 ++++++++++---------- 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-) diff --git a/kernel/sched/fair.c b/kernel/sched/fair.c index fc3410b8b990..cec6cf9b2bb3 100644 --- a/kernel/sched/fair.c +++ b/kernel/sched/fair.c @@ -4465,17 +4465,17 @@ pick_next_entity(struct cfs_rq *cfs_rq, struct sched_entity *curr) se = second; } - /* - * Prefer last buddy, try to return the CPU to a preempted task. - */ - if (cfs_rq->last && wakeup_preempt_entity(cfs_rq->last, left) < 1) - se = cfs_rq->last; - - /* - * Someone really wants this to run. If it's not unfair, run it. - */ - if (cfs_rq->next && wakeup_preempt_entity(cfs_rq->next, left) < 1) + if (cfs_rq->next && wakeup_preempt_entity(cfs_rq->next, left) < 1) { + /* + * Someone really wants this to run. If it's not unfair, run it. + */ se = cfs_rq->next; + } else if (cfs_rq->last && wakeup_preempt_entity(cfs_rq->last, left) < 1) { + /* + * Prefer last buddy, try to return the CPU to a preempted task. + */ + se = cfs_rq->last; + } clear_buddies(cfs_rq, se); -- 2.28.0.709.gb0816b6eb0-goog
